About article:
The paper discusses indicators for the presence of Pleistocene permafrost in Czechoslovakia, Permafrost existed as early as the Early Pleistocene prior to the Brunhes-Matuyama boundary. An attempt has been made to calculate its thickness at the basis of Computer technique In the Upper Pleniglacial. This thickness varied from approximately 50 m to app. 250 m and, in some places, up to 400 m (Tatra Mts.). In some summit parts of the Tatra Mts. permafrost can be assumed to exist even in the present time.
